Punter Riley Dixon came up big when the Tampa Bay Buccaneers needed him most, and now he has some hardware to celebrate the occasion.
On Wednesday, the NFL named Dixon its NFC Special Teams Player of the Week for Week 13. It is the first such award in Dixon's 10-year NFL career and the third won by a Buccaneer this season. Wide receiver and punt returner Kameron Johnson took the honors in Week One and kicker Chase McLaughlin was the NFC choice in Week Eight.
Leading the Arizona Cardinals 20-17 but facing a fourth-and-five at their own 37 at the two-minute warning in the fourth quarter, the Buccaneers sent out Dixon to punt it away.
